Meaning & usage

noun/ˈɡɪldə/
  1. guild, especially of merchants

    feminine · historical
  2. Used in the names of certain clubs, e.g. marksmen clubs or carnival clubs.

    feminine · figuratively
  3. any group of, usually prestigious, people

    feminine · figuratively
    die Gilde der Geehrten/Preisträger
    die Gilde der Torschützen
Where this word comes from

17th century, from Middle Low German and Middle Dutch gilde. Related to Geld and gelten, ultimately from Proto-West Germanic *geldan (“to pay”).
